服务器返回到客户端的数据包,包含响应头和响应体
5.1、缓冲(Buffering)
- 设置缓冲是需要的,但不是必要的,设置缓冲也是提高将内容发送给客户端的效率
- 涉及buffering信息的方法如下
- getBufferSize 获取缓冲区大小
- setBufferSize
- isCommitted 判断数据是否已经全部写到客户端
- reset 如果响应未提交,调用这个方法会清除响应头和status编码和数据, 已提交将会抛出异常IllegalStateException
- resetBuffer 如果响应未提交,调用这个方法会清除数据,已提交将会抛出异常IllegalStateException
- flushBuffer
5.2、响应头(Headers)
-
HttpServletResponse接口
- setHeader 设置请求头
- addHeader 添加请求头
-
合适数据类型
- setIntHeader
- setDateHeader
- addIntHeader
- addDateHeader
-
推荐使用这些header信息
-
X-Powered-By: Servlet/3.1 X-Powered-By: Servlet/3.1 JSP/2.3 (GlassFish Server Open Source Edition 4.0 Java/Oracle Corporation/1.7)
-

最低0.47元/天 解锁文章
1445

被折叠的 条评论
为什么被折叠?



